Genomic Selection

Genomic selection is a modern breeding method that uses information from an organism's DNA to predict which individuals will produce the best offspring. By analyzing genetic markers across the genome, scientists can identify traits like disease resistance or yield potential earlier in the development process. This approach allows for more efficient breeding strategies, as it helps to select superior animals or plants without needing to wait for them to grow and perform. Ultimately, genomic selection aims to improve agricultural efficiency and enhance food production by making breeding decisions more informed and precise.
